This apartment is a 161m² main apartment renovated in 1999. It has three bedrooms, two doubles en suite (the main one with a hydromassage bathtub) and one single en suite. It has built-in wardrobes, three full bathrooms, a large living room with access to a balcony, an office in a loft, a separate dining room, a separate kitchen with an island and an integrated day room and laundry room. The apartment has double glazed windows, ceiling fans in the living room and bedrooms and gas heating by radiators. The floors are parquet and there are Roman architectural elements. The building dates back to 1900 and has an elevator, but from the main one. It also has two community terraces.

About Ciutat Vella
Ciutat Vella, the historical heart of Barcelona, is a labyrinth of cobbled streets that exude history and charm. With its centuries-old buildings and medieval architecture, this district is a living testament to the city's past. Here you will find cozy apartments in old buildings with wrought-iron balconies and views of the narrow cobblestone streets. Bounded by the old city walls, Ciutat Vella is home to some of Barcelona's most emblematic landmarks, such as the Cathedral of Santa Eulalia and the Mercado de la Boquería. Its lively squares, such as Plaza Real and Plaza del Pi, are popular meeting points for locals and visitors alike. With a unique atmosphere and a rich cultural offer, Ciutat Vella invites you to get lost in its medieval alleys and discover its hidden secrets.
